Drones are significantly transforming precision agriculture by providing farmers with advanced tools for more efficient crop management. Precision agriculture relies on data-driven approaches to optimize farming practices, and drones facilitate this by offering aerial images and real-time data collection. They can be equipped with specialized sensors that capture detailed information on crop health, soil conditions, and moisture levels.

This innovative technology allows farmers to make informed decisions based on accurate, up-to-date information, which can lead to better yields, reduced waste of resources, and a more sustainable approach to farming. By using drones, farmers can assess large areas quickly, monitor plant growth, detect pest problems, and evaluate the effectiveness of fertilizers while minimizing land disturbance.
